Follow the evolution of the pursuit of happiness in the movies with EPPC Resident Scholar James Bowman. Film and cultural critic of the American Spectator, Bowman co-hosted his fourth annual summer movie series with William Schambra, Senior Fellow and Director of Hudson’s Bradley Center for Philanthropy and Civic Renewal.

All movies in this series were screened on successive Tuesday evenings between June 22 and August 3 (excluding July 20) from 5:30 to 9:00 P.M. at the Hudson Institute’s Washington headquarters. Each session began with a brief introduction, and each film was followed by a discussion with the audience.

The July 13, 2010 screening was Mr. Blandings Builds His Dream House (1948), directed by H.C. Potter, starring Cary Grant, Myrna Loy, Melvyn Douglas, Louise Beavers, and Jason Robards Sr.
